About Rodrigo González-Prieto

Rodrigo González-Prieto, With an exceptional h-index of 17 and a recent h-index of 9 (since 2020), a distinguished researcher at Universidad Complutense de Madrid, specializes in the field of Química Inorgánica.

His recent articles reflect a diverse array of research interests and contributions to the field:

Anionic Polymers Formed by Dinuclear Rhodium Units and Dicyanide Silver/Gold Moieties

Steric, Activation Method and Solvent Effects on the Structure of Paddlewheel Diruthenium Complexes

New insights into progressive ligand replacement from [Ru 2 Cl (O 2 CCH 3) 4]: synthetic strategies and variation in redox potentials and paramagnetic shifts

Abordando el reto de la evaluación no presencial en las asignaturas de “Química General”: diseño y elaboración de material aplicable en diversas titulaciones de Grado y Máster

Phenoxido mediated antiferromagnetic and azide mediated ferromagnetic coupling in two dinuclear ferromagnetic nickel (II) complexes with isomeric Schiff bases: a theoretical …

I. amAble: aprendizaje e inclusión educativa mediante talleres científicos

Heteronuclear Dirhodium-Gold Anionic Complexes: Polymeric Chains and Discrete Units
